Reverse

Lilied cross.

Script: Latin

Lettering:
+ CHRISTVS VINCIT REGNAT IMPER C
H

Unabridged legend: CHRISTUS REGNAT VINCIT IMPERAT

Translation: Christ reigns, conquers and commands.

Comment

Driven out of Paris on May 13, 1588, following the Day of the Barricades and the League insurrection, Henri III took refuge in Tours. From Tours, in a letter dated March 23, 1589, he ordered the officers of the Paris Mint to transfer the mint to Compiègne. But the royal wishes were not carried out. So, on April 26, 1589, he asked Charles de Humières, governor of Compiègne, to have the mint "minted in the said town of Compiègne, using the particular mark of Paris, which is an A, the first letter of the alphabet".

The C added to the reverse is the initial of Compiègne, associated with the A of Paris. This forms a coherent system for the temporary workshops of the League period, with A and C for Compiègne, just as we find A and M on coins minted in Melun, and even L and A for Laon.
